The area of a rectangle is 38.25 square yards and its base is 9 yards. What is the height? Do not round your answer.
Romashka [77]

Answer:

4.25 yards

Step-by-step explanation:

Area of rectangle = Base x Height

or

Height = Area of Rectangle ÷ Base

In this case, Area =38.25 sq yards and Base = 9 yards

Height = 38.25 ÷ 9 = 4.25 yards
